Tire Nichols video even worse than Rodney King video, Memphis cops chief states

The chief of the Memphis cops cautioned on Friday that the video of officers beating Tyre Nichols is “possibly even worse” than the notorious video footage of Rodney King being assaulted by cops in Los Angeles more than 30 years back. The cops department plans to launch the video to the general public on Friday night. In her very first interview because 5 officers were charged with murder on Thursday, the authorities chief, Cerelyn “CJ” Davis, informed CNN that she was “annoyed” after seeing the “disconcerting” video of the traffic stop of Nichols, 29, who passed away 3 days after a 7 January apprehension spiraled into a deadly physical attack. Davis stated there seemed no genuine factor for the traffic stop, which she did not see any of the 5 officers step in to stop extreme force by their fellow officers, stating they seemed in a state of “groupthink” as they challenged Nichols and ended up being violent. “I remained in police throughout the Rodney King occurrence and it’s quite lined up with that kind of habits … sort of groupthink. I would state it’s about the very same if not even worse,” Davis stated in a live interview on Friday early morning. King hardly made it through on 3 March 1991, when he was beaten by officers from Los Angeles authorities department throughout an arrest after a vehicle chase, with the violence captured on tape. FBI director Christopher Wray stated the bureau had actually opened a civil liberties examination. “What took place in Memphis is clearly terrible. I’ve seen the video myself and I will inform you I was horrified,” Wray stated on Friday early morning. “I’m having a hard time to discover a more powerful word however I will simply inform you I was horrified.” Davis required federal action to reform policing in the United States, stating that the George Floyd Justice in Policing Act “ought to belong to this”, the legislation that is stalled in Congress and called after the Black male killed by a white law enforcement officer who kneeled on his neck in Minneapolis in 2020, stimulating a nationwide and worldwide civil liberties uprising. She stated she has actually enjoyed the tape and heard Nichols calling out for his mom as he was being beaten. “That’s what truly pulls on the heartstrings … why was a sense of look after this private simply missing?” On Friday early morning, RowVaughn Wells, Tyre Nichols’s mom, informed CNN she “feels actually sorry” for the 5 Black authorities officers, whom she stated beat her boy “to a pulp”. “They have actually brought embarassment to their own households. They brought pity to the Black neighborhood. I simply sympathize with them. I truly do,” she stated. “Because they didn’t need to do this. When you see this video, and I understand I didn’t see it, however from what I hear, it’s dreadful. And the mankind of it. Where was the humankind? They beat my kid like a piñata.” At an interview later on that day, Wells advised moms and dads not to let kids enjoy the video later on that night, which she herself would not view however had actually been informed was “really dreadful”. Antonio Romanucci, among the lawyers representing Nichols’s household, contacted Davis to dissolve the specialized authorities group called the Scorpion system which the 5 law enforcement officers belonged of and had actually been established to decrease criminal activity. “These are suppression systems, saturation systems, however they wind up as injustice systems,” he stated. Van Turner, president of the Memphis branch of the NAACP, stated that the cops had actually dedicated the sort of criminal offenses they are expected to be battling versus. Supporters required swifter justice for violent cops of any race. “We are going to ensure that Tyre Nichols didn’t pass away fruitless,” Turner stated at journalism conference, standing along with a sobbing Wells and Nichols’s stepfather, Rodney Wells, who stated the household was pleased with the charges versus the officers and required tranquil demonstration. The officers had actually been fired and were charged on Thursday with numerous criminal activities consisting of second-degree murder. Davis stated the reality the officers are Black “takes off the table that concerns and issues in law enforcement [are] about race”. “It is not,” she stated. “It’s about human self-respect, stability, responsibility and the responsibility to secure our neighborhood.” She included: “It does suggest to me that predisposition may be an aspect likewise in the way in which we engage the neighborhood.” Tire Nichols, who passed away in a medical facility on 10 January. Photo: Facebook/Deandre Nichols/ReutersJoe Biden appealed for calm as marches were prepared in a host of United States cities. The United States president called the Wells on Friday afternoon to reveal his individual acknowledgements “and applaud the household’s guts and strength”, the White House stated. Nichols passed away in health center on 10 January from injuries sustained throughout the encounter. The video to be launched on Friday night is anticipated to consist of video caught by body electronic cameras, along with electronic cameras installed on the control panels of squad car and security cams on energy poles in the area. David Rausch, the director of the Tennessee bureau of examination, stated of the conflict: “Let me be clear: what took place here does not, at all, show correct policing. This was incorrect. This was a criminal activity.” Authorities authorities at first stated there was a conflict when officers came towards Nichols’s vehicle and after that another after they jailed him. Memphis authorities stated the officers had actually flouted “numerous department policies, consisting of extreme usage of force, responsibility to step in, and responsibility to render help”. The recording revealed Nichols “called consistently for his mom”, his household’s legal group stated, throughout the pounding, which occurred about 100 lawns from her house, household agents informed press reporters. “Tyre was brutalized by Memphis cops, similar to how Rodney King was beaten more than 30 years back– however unlike Rodney, Tyre lost his life from this violent attack,” Ben Crump, a civil liberties legal representative on the household legal group, stated after seeing the video. Crump stated the speed with which the Memphis officers were fired and charged must be “a plan for America”.
